Clint Eastwood stars and directs this Western classic about a retired assassin who takes on his last job with an old friend. Also starring Morgan Freeman and Gene Hackman, this film has a brilliant cast with superbly acted parts. The plot is slightly underdone for the length of the film though – it does feel like it goes on a little too long although having said that, each and every scene screams quality of the highest standards and so it’s not so hard to believe that Eastwood may have been a little self indulgent in the editing process.
The direction itself speaks volumes of Eastwood’s career – he clearly knows what he is doing and knows how to entertain his audiences. More importantly, he has a spectacular eye for the scenery, with every shot looking like it was so meticulously thought out, and he seems to pull every last inch of talent from the actors.
Overall it is a little bit long and you may find it a bit boring if you’re not into Westerns, but it’s so worth it in the end for the amazing acting, direction, cinematography and generally a gripping storyline, with incredibly written dialogue.
